Abstract

The invention provides a fat and oil composition for bakery products, which contains 50 to 85 parts by weight of (A) edible fat and oil wherein the content of unsaturated fatty acid residues in the total constituent fatty acids thereof is 75 wt% or more, 10 to 35 parts by weight of (B) an emulsifier, and 0.1 to 10 parts by weight of (C) a humectant, wherein the (A)/(B) ratio by weight is 6.5 or less, as well as a bakery product compounded with the fat and oil composition for bakery products. The invention also provides use of the fat and oil composition in producing bakery products and a method of producing a bakery product by adding the fat and oil composition to dough.

Here, so-called needle penetration is that the penetration test with record in the ASTM-D217 (" assay method of ASTM needle penetration " Annual Book of Standards 1994.Section 5, the D217 among the Volume 05.01) is a standard, the value of following mensuration.That is, in the container of long 115mm * wide 115mm * dark 90mm, add fat or oil composition, the surface is wipeed off.It after measuring temperature (20 ℃) and placing 30 minutes, is left standstill pin (Penetrometer Cone) contact surface that the taper shape load of 102.5g is installed, and is unit representation with 0.1mm with the distance that enters after 5 seconds.Here, general needle penetration numerical value is more little, and it is hard more that sample is measured in expression.Among the present invention,, be in solid state because edible oil and fat do not have flowability, so, preferred pin in-degree below 200, preferred below 100 especially.

The grease that uses among the present invention (D), from the bread manufacture view, interior tissue with improvement bread with increase volume, improve the function of mechanical endurance etc., usually can use the plastic material that has of common butter, lard, margarine, shortening wet goods.The grease that affirmations such as J.C.Baker are added is the necessary condition that plays a role effectively for solid in the moulding fermentation procedure of bread base-material.Because mixingly go into unthickened fuel and at the bread base-material of the grease of fermentation temperature fusing, same with the bread base-material that does not use grease, the too early expansion that stops in the baking box can only obtain the little bread of volume.Its reason is when having the base-material of unthickened fuel, under the thermoset low temperature of gelatinization that does not cause starch or glutelin, can not keep the expansive force that brings by the steam that generates, air etc., these evaporate diffusion outside base-material (Tanaka's health husband, Song Benbo compile, the science of the science II system bread materials of system bread, light beautiful jade (1992) ./J.C.Baker, M.D.Mize, Cereal Chem., 19,84 (1942) .).
Therefore, as the characteristic of grease, fusing point is 25~50 ℃, is more preferably 27~45 ℃, and especially preferably 30~40 ℃, the character shape when room temperature is semisolid or solid state.SFC in the grease (D) (25 ℃) preferably 5~40%, are more preferably 10~35%, and especially preferably 15~30%.
